Realizing that the attractiveness of the LCS is increasingly inferior to the LEC, TSM may be the name to leave the North American League of Legends market in the 2023 season.
Some time ago, Team SoloMid received a contract of more than 200 million USD going into the history of Esports world. But even with such a “terrible” financial situation, TSM still has not been able to build a strong roster in the LCS, as a result the team is “trying to stay relegated” (joint 8) along with Immortals.
But recently, the North American League of Legends community is rumored that TSM is no longer “so earnest” with the LCS. The main reason is that this team “lost face-to-face” in the summer, even the number of LCS followers is extremely low compared to other major League of Legends tournaments.
More specifically, According to Esportschart, the LCS spring tournament only reached 387,000 viewers at the same time, but in the LEC, it reached more than 720,000. Even the LCS average viewership is very low at 123,411, while in the LEC it is 270,749. Many people think that not only the number of viewers but also the number of League of Legends players in North America is also decreasing sharply.
Not to mention the fact that TSM’s “god” Bjergsen has parted with this team after many years of working, famous members like Doublelift also left in an unpleasant way, so TSM’s fan base did not bigger than before.
Accordingly, the community believes that TSM is negotiating to buy back Misfits Gaming’s franchise in the LEC, the value of this competition has been widely spread in the past time is 45-50 million USD (about 1,167 USD). billion VND). If this deal is successful, TSM will also have to sell its slot in the LCS and the community is very curious to see if this team is interested in participating in this tournament.
So maybe in the 2023 season, the LCS tournament will no longer appear in the name TSM.
